Turkish soldiers that had gone on an operation in Yüksekova—a Kurdish-populated district in Hakkari Province—against the Kurdistan Workers’ Party (PKK) militia, have suffered numerous casualties and injuries.
On Sunday evening, the Turkish army launched operations against the Kurdish militia in Dağlıca mountainous terrain, reported the Turkish media.
During the operation, however, the PKK militants detonated two armored military vehicles, in which there were the regiment commander and eleven soldiers.
Subsequently, Turkish special forces were dispatched to the area. But some of them, according to reports, were taken prisoners by the Kurdish militants.
Social networking website users claim that, according to reliable information, 37 Turkish soldiers were killed, and 12 members of the special forces ware taken prisoners.
